tty:n_gsm.c: destroy port by tty_port_destroy()
authorXiaoming Ni <nixiaoming@huawei.com>
Tue, 24 Sep 2019 09:25:56 +0000 (17:25 +0800)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Fri, 4 Oct 2019 13:11:26 +0000 (15:11 +0200)
commit7726fb53e75fa48714181efd00167e0734303afb
tree6e96963aea9d4af231fe4d975b71896e0f25b282
parent530c4ba3fa05bf121b87b13befc2f5a7e97cea15
tty:n_gsm.c: destroy port by tty_port_destroy()

According to the comment of tty_port_destroy():
    When a port was initialized using tty_port_init, one has to destroy
    the port by tty_port_destroy();

tty_port_init() is called in gsm_dlci_alloc()
so tty_port_destroy() needs to be called in gsm_dlci_free()

Signed-off-by: Xiaoming Ni <nixiaoming@huawei.com>
Link: https://lore.kernel.org/r/1569317156-45850-1-git-send-email-nixiaoming@huawei.com
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/tty/n_gsm.c